The second entry which was postponed by Real Life was a response to Cajsa Lilliehook's suggestion that we "wave a blogger’s goodbye" to Achariya for her 3 1/2 years of blogging service to the Second Life community by replaying "one of her best Blogger Challenges, the Same Damn Thing Challenge."

For this particular challenge, Achariya chose the Oxford Shirt from Schadenfreude. This shirt comes in 30 different colors with a variety of tucked/untucked options on several layers. Individual colors can be had for $160L each or you can grab the fat pack of all 30 colors for $3500L.

For your accessory needs, Schadenfreude also offers a plethora of neckties for as low as $80L for a 2pk. Each tie comes in both female/male sizes with a variety of attachment points. However, the neatest thing about these ties is that they also offer you an Oxford Collar option with a color-changing HUD which allows you to match the collar to ANY of the Oxford Shirts you may own. How cool is that?! (They also come without the attached collar so you can wear them with anything else you please.)

The bob & hat combo I'm wearing here is by Santana Lumiere, yet another designer I've favored since my days as a pixely-behind-the-ears newbie. Among the first of Second Life's retailers, Santana has been creating quality skin, clothing, jewelry, and home decor since 2004 - previously with her store, Nevermore, and now with La Boheme. She offers this scripted color-change hat in three different hairstyles (two bobs and a low ponytail), and each hairstyle in four different color packs. (You can see me wearing the Champagne hair here.) The hat has 18 different color options, making it easy to match to nearly any outfit. And, at only $50L per color pack, I was able to afford to buy my preferred hairstyle in all colors!

A small selection of La Boheme products (including a wide variety of affordable prim nails) can be seen at the in-world location, and all products (including some Nevermore stock) can be found at SoverignCrux.com.

Remember when I mentioned that MiaSnow is one of my favorite designers? And remember when I told you about the skin sale she's having this weekend? If you do, then you probably aren't at all surprised that I did some shopping yesterday. After much deliberation, I settled on the Fresh skin in Pale, along with Makeup Packs 1 and 3. (At only $200L for 10 styles, I suspect I'll be going back for Makeup Pack 2 sooner rather than later.)

Each Fresh fatpack comes with 6 skins with tintable brows. At a sale price of $599L, that's only $100L per skin! (To be clear, ONLY the fatpacks are on sale.) I'm wearing the Scarlet skin from the Pale fatpack, which inspired me to put together the Rockabilly look you see here. Never fear though, Makeup Pack 1 has many carny-worthy options and Makeup Pack 3 is going to be perfect for those days when I'm feeling nostalgic for my goth phase.

MiaSnow also offers a very affordable shape pack for this series ($120L for all 4 shapes). There's one shape for each skin tone, though while trying out the demos I discovered they can sometimes be mixed and matched to create unique looks. Additionally, the shapes are copy/mod for further personalization. (I'm wearing the Petite shape for the Pale collection, with a few modifications to the body to suit my personal preferences. However, I left the shape of the face as MiaSnow created it.)

Other accessories for the Fresh skin line include a set of 12 colored brows (including a tintable option) ($50L) and a set of two breast options (big & small) for all skin tones on both tattoo & undershirt layers ($200L). Each style of makeup in the makeup packs comes with three versions on the tattoo layer -- both breast options as well as a make-up only option.
